"The upcoming 2026 FIFA World Cup semi-final between France and Spain at AT&T Stadium represents the absolute pinnacle of international football, pitting two of the tournament's most dominant forces against one another in a classic European derby. For Didier Deschamps' Les Bleus, this fixture is an opportunity to reach an unprecedented third consecutive World Cup final, a feat that would solidify their status as a modern-day dynasty. France has reached the semi-finals on the back of immense tactical discipline and defensive stability, progressing through the knockout stages without conceding a single goal, dispatching Sweden 3-0, Paraguay 1-0, and Morocco 2-0. Spain, under the guidance of Luis de la Fuente, has displayed a contrasting but equally formidable style, transitioning seamlessly from their traditional tiki-taka possession model to a more direct, vertical approach. After a sluggish scoreless draw in their opening match against Cape Verde, La Roja have grown progressively stronger, culminating in narrow but deserved knockout victories over Portugal and Belgium to secure their place in this high-stakes showdown. Statistically, this matchup is a fascinating tactical clash of style and efficiency, heavily reflected in both teams' expected goals (xG) metrics and defensive profiles. Throughout the tournament, France has maintained a highly compact mid-block, limiting opponents to a remarkably low expected goals against (xGA) per match. This defensive solidity is anchored by their double-pivot midfield, which excels at cutting off passing lanes and protecting the back four. In attack, France has been exceptionally clinical, spearheaded by Kylian Mbappé—who leads the tournament's Golden Boot race with 8 goals—and supported by the creative brilliance of Ousmane Dembélé and Michael Olise. Spain's defensive and offensive shapes present different challenges. La Roja focus heavily on counter-pressing, maintaining a PPDA (passes allowed per defensive action) of under 8.5, which allows them to win the ball back high up the pitch and sustain offensive pressure. Spain averages approximately 62% possession compared to France's 52%, meaning Spain will likely control the tempo while France remains comfortable defending in deep positions and exploiting spaces left behind. The core tactical battle will be contested on the wings, particularly where Spain's teenage prodigy Lamine Yamal matches up against France's defensive left side. In recent history, Yamal has been the nemesis of the French defense, scoring critical goals in both the UEFA Euro 2024 semi-final and their epic 5-4 UEFA Nations League semi-final in 2025. To mitigate this threat, Deschamps is expected to alter his defensive structure, instructing his left-sided central midfielder and full-back to double-team the Barcelona star, forcing Spain to play through congested central areas. On the transition, Spain's high defensive line will be vulnerable to the explosive speed of Mbappé and France's rapid counters. If Spain’s rest-defense fails to neutralize turnovers quickly, France's transitional xG will soar, as they possess the tournament's highest rate of shot conversion from fast breaks. Luis de la Fuente must ensure his midfield pivot provides adequate cover against France's rapid transitions, otherwise Spain's defensive unit could be easily overrun. Ultimately, while Spain has enjoyed the upper hand in their most recent competitive head-to-head fixtures, France's structural balance and tournament maturity make them slight favorites to advance. Les Bleus have shown a rare ability to suffer without possession and strike with lethal precision when opportunities arise, showcasing a masterclass in pragmatism under pressure. Conversely, Spain's tendency to leave spaces behind their attacking full-backs could be their undoing against a French side designed to exploit width. Expect a highly physical, intensely contested encounter where both teams will find the back of the net due to their elite attacking quality. However, France's defensive organization and superior individual finishing should see them edge past Spain in regulation time, securing their ticket to the final in New York."
